TVA Robotics Awards Boost Education in Northeast TN Schools
In a groundbreaking initiative to inspire the next generation of innovators, the Tennessee Valley Authority (TVA) has recently made a significant impact on education through its Robotics Awards in Northeast Tennessee schools. As STEM (Science, Technology, Engineering, and Mathematics) education becomes increasingly vital, this move has provided educators, students, and communities with the tools and motivation needed to succeed in an ever-evolving technological landscape.
The TVA Robotics Grant: A Game-Changer for Schools
The TVA has awarded grants aimed at encouraging and supporting the development of robotics programs in local schools. The initiative focuses on promoting hands-on, experiential learning, making education more engaging and relevant. This grant offers increased access to robotics equipment and resources, enriching the curriculum and enabling students to explore new and exciting areas of learning.
Key Highlights of the TVA Robotics Awards
- Increased Access to Resources: Schools are now better equipped with the latest technology and materials needed to establish or enhance their robotics programs.
- Professional Development for Educators: The awards often include training for teachers, ensuring they are well-prepared to lead and inspire their students in robotics and stem-related fields.
- Community Engagement: With improved resources, schools can host robotics competitions and workshops, further engaging students and local communities.
- Encouraging Diversity in STEM: The initiative aims to reach underserved and underrepresented groups, striving to create an inclusive environment where every student has the opportunity to thrive.
Impact on Students and Educators
As schools receive these awards, the immediate impact is felt both in the classroom and beyond. Students are provided with an enriched learning environment that emphasizes innovation and critical thinking, foundational skills crucial for their future careers.
